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Cost in Carson, CA

The cost of bathroom water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Carson, CA. Here are some estimated price ranges for common bathroom water damage restoration services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, amount of water damage
Mold remediation and sanitizing $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of mold growth, size of affected area
Repair and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, materials needed
Containment and assessment $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Equipment and labor costs $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, complexity of damage
Total cost $3,000 – $20,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, materials needed
